Clinton Thomasson

March 4, 1955  -  January 27, 2024

 

Obituary

Clinton Lee Thomasson, 68, passed away Saturday, January 27, 2024 at his LaJunta home. He was born on March 4, 1955, to Loy D. & Jane V. (Hayhurst) Thomasson in Artesia, New Mexico.

Clint was a truck driver for over 40 years, traveling over five million miles, through 48 states and Canada. He worked as a cowboy on ranches for a few years until a broken pelvis kept him off his horse. Clint was an active member of the La Junta Church of Christ and a founding member of the Kindness Kitchen.

He is survived by his wife, Kim Baker-Thomasson of the La Junta home; children, Lynette (Monty) White and Shane (Amanda) Baker; grandchildren, Clay (Laney) White, Kasie White, Kaylyn Rose, Kaycee Rose, Karsen White, Kate White, Colin Baker, Mattie Baker, and Liston Baker; brother, Earl (Sharon) Thomasson; Clints nieces and nephew, Cloy, Tammy, and Carlen Thomasson; Many sisters-in-law & brothers-in-law and their children. He was preceded in death by his parents, Loy & Jane Thomasson and his brother, Clifton Ray Thomasson.

Services will be at a later date.

Peacock-Larsen Funeral Home & Arkansas Valley Crematory is in charge of arrangements.
